Validation of procedure for the determinations and quantification of Sr-90 by liquid scintillation and Cerenkov in milk powder samples

Description
An analytical method was described in the Analytical Quality in Nuclear Applications series No. 27- 2013 to determine Sr-90 in milk powder samples, by liquid scintillation at the Centro de Investigacion en Ciencias Atomicas, Nucleares y Moleculares (CICANUM). Method that was used for development of the separation of Sr-90 consisted in chromatographic columns previously treated to eliminate interferences and separate Strontium and then analyzed by a Liquid Scintillation. The methodology to the separation chemical was established to determinate Sr-90 in four different powder milk samples (whole milk, partially skimmed, lactose reduced and skimmed milk) based in the Analytical Quality in Nuclear Applications Serie No 27-2013 methodology, adapting it to the capacities of the Alpha and Beta laboratory (CICANUM). The Cerenkov mode has been unnecessary for the determination of Sr-90, because the equation considers the growth of yttrium in the final activity. The Cerenkov mode has simply functioned as a control in a nuclear disaster or nuclear test. The method has been carried out in Costa Rica and especially at CICANUM, because this research center has the capabilities to develop this type of work, the methodology was successfully validated, this procedure takes three days to prepare a sample, therefore that this methodology needs to contemplate a decrease over time. The duration of the methodology could have been reduced, if the conditions of the columns had been improved
